Cold water accumulators are an efficient, energy preserving way to cope with the situation of low inward water stress to your heating system, and the easiest way to consider them can be as a big water storage reservoir which adds water, topping up the home heating when the demand is greatest. They include a steel reservoir with two chambers divided by way of a diaphragm. One side of the diaphragm is covered and pressurized with squeezed air; one other side is available to the water system.

Whenever you open an outlet such as a bathroom faucet, water originally runs from the accumulator before force falls enough for the push to turn on. Because the pump goes it offers the water flow required by the start outlet. When the outlet is powered down the pump may continue to perform before the cool water accumulator has re-pressurized it self to the force that the placing on the pump can turn off at.

Simply how much can a Cool Water Accumulator increase my water force by? A typical misconception. Accumulators do not increase water pressure. They just allow the device to work at its maximum stress capability. Each heated water program has a position pressure and a functional pressure. Just as it looks, "standing pressure" is the stress that exists when number shops are now being applied and the water is at rest. This stress will drop to "functioning pressure" when shoes or showers are now being used.

A cold water accumulator functions by supplementing the movement of water when the device has open stores, ergo raising the movement back as much as standing stress even though retailers are start and it would normally be below working pressure. When the retailers are closed, the accumulator turns off the excess movement until it's required again. May I make use of a Cold Water Accumulator with my existing Combi Boiler? Yes. Mix boilers with an undesirable rate of movement can be utilized in conjunction with a cool water accumulator, letting the boiler to operate at its maximum rate of flow and perhaps not be interrupted if a next outlet is switched on within a shower.

What are the rules regarding Cold Water Accumulators? A cold water accumulator could be mounted anywhere on the mains supply entering the property and there must be an always check valve installed on the main supply. A 3.5 bar force reducing device may also have to be equipped if the stress probably will rise above 5 bar.

The air force inside an accumulator is set at 2 club but may require adjusting such that it is between 1 - 1.5 bar under the mains pressure. The minimum this can be set to is 0.5 bar but this will need consulting the manufacturer. The reduced the mains pressure is, the less water that could be kept in the accumulator, so remember to oversize the accumulator by one or more distinct size significantly more than your unvented tube or movement rate requirements.

I have a distributed water main. Can I still use a Cool Water Accumulator? Yes. Cool water accumulators could be fitted on 15mm (small bore) or even on discussed principal products so long as you take out force and flow checks and oversize the accumulator never to just match but exceed the estimated demand. Accumulation Distribution is a technical analysis indicator that uses size to verify cost styles or advise of weak actions that could cause a cost reversal.

Accumulation: Quantity is regarded as being accumulated when the day's shut is higher compared to previous day's accumulate price. Therefore the term "accumulation day" Circulation: Volume is distributed when the day's shut is lower than the prior day's shutting price. Many traders utilize the expression "circulation day" To assess the deposition circulation complex evaluation sign, whenever a time can be an deposition day, the day's volume is put into the last day's Accumulation Circulation Line; when a day is a circulation day, the day's size is taken from the last day's Deposition Distribution Line. To illustrate, yesterday's accumulation distribution line was one million. Today, the price closed higher compared to open therefore today is considered an deposition day. Today's size was 1000 shares, so 1000 is added to the prior day's accumulation circulation range for a recent full of 1,001,000.

The most effective use of the accumulation distribution complex evaluation signal is deciding divergences. A bearish divergence, like, is when cost is growing, but the complex evaluation sign is indicating that rates must be planning down. At these moments leaving a stock position will be effectively advised. A bullish divergence happens when, like, the deposition circulation point starts to increase, but prices are still falling.
